Transaction dc58058e693f6772768eec46f896b7935b22715f8d86eaf8f4e0b8ace124ef81

1 Input
1 Outputs
  • dc58058e693f6772768eec46f896b7935b22715f8d86eaf8f4e0b8ace124ef81:0
  • value  104883
    address  37jAAWEdJ9D9mXybRobcveioxSkt7Lkwog